WWE legend Ric Flair shared a photo on Instagram that captured the most unlikely group of people. The photo featured actor Charlie Sheen, rapper Bang B, and Mike Tyson. Flair captioned the post. “Four Knights of the Party! Whoa!

It looks like the quartet had a good night. However, there is no information about when and where they met.

While the four celebrities appeared to be enjoying a night of fun, the post gave fans a chance to have their own treats. We valued the bond, but other fans saw the funny side of it.

Some may find these comments a little hostile or inappropriate, and there’s a reason for that. Everyone in the picture has a very colorful history when it comes to partying. Mike Tyson alone has been embroiled in so many controversies in the past.
